Men's Swimming & Diving Sets Two School Record on Day Two of CAAs

CHRISTIANSBURG, Va. – The Towson University men's swimming and diving team set a pair of school records on day two of the 2017 Colonial Athletic Association (CAA) Swimming & Diving Championships on Thursday at the Christiansburg Aquatic Center.
 
Towson is in third-place with 212.5 points through 16 events. William & Mary leads with 319.5 points, followed by Drexel (252).
 
Jack Saunderson set a school record (1:48.99) in the 200-yard individual medley, while Matt Essing set a freshman record (20.55) in the 50-yard freestyle.
 
How it Happened
  • Brandon Ress won silver in the 500-yard freestyle finals, timing 4:25.96. Aaron Magazine took eighth-place with a time of 4:36.53. In the 'B' finals, Evan Brophy tied for second (10th overall), timing 4:31.80. Matt Sieffert finished 12th (4:33.97).
  • Jack Saunderson timed 1:49.20 to win bronze for the 200-yard individual medley. The sophomore set a school record in a swim-off during morning prelims with a time of 1:48.99. Noah Pritchard, the previous school record holder, finished sixth (1:51.01) followed by Nick Breschi in seventh-place (1:51.55). In the event's 'B' finals, Ben Johnston finished third (11th overall) with a time of 1:51.86.
  • Nick Essing placed fifth in the 50-yard freestyle with a time of 20.34. His brother, Matt Essing, placed third in the event's 'B' finals (10th overall) with a time of 20.93. He had set a freshman record for the event in the morning prelims (20.78) before improving on that freshman record in a swim-off during prelims (20.55).
  • Jake Casey placed seventh on the one-meter boards with a score of 205.15.
  • In the 200-yard freestyle relay, Nick Essing, Matt Essing, Ben Johnston and Brandon Ress combined for a fifth-place time of 1:24.08.
 
Up Next
The four-day meet continues tomorrow with morning prelims at 10 a.m. and evening finals at 4 p.m. The morning session will feature time trials for the 400-yard individual medley, 100-yard butterfly, 200-yard freestyle, 100-yard breaststroke and 100-yard backstroke.
